In-Person Payment

Cougar Central is open Monday through Friday, 8:00 am to 5:00 pm for check, debit card, and cash payments. (Credit card payments are not accepted in Cougar Central, but can be made online.)

After business hours, you can drop a check or money order payment off in the Student Financial Services drop box located on the wall just outside of Cougar Central.

How to read your Account Summary:

step_4_1_account summary

  1. Prior Balance displays any charges remaining from a prior due date.
  2. Current Charges displays any charges due within the next 30 days.
  3. Pending Financial Aid displays any financial aid that is pending disbursement.
  4. Current Balance displays the total charges due now ("Due Now" = Charges - Pending Financial Aid).
  5. Future Charges displays any charges that are due beyond the next 30 days.
